Transaction 84e63adde76927ddbe41dcb38419e43bd91a964e03a7792b6c1fe6e91503116a
1 Input
1 Output
-
84e63adde76927ddbe41dcb38419e43bd91a964e03a7792b6c1fe6e91503116a:0
- value
- 355715
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d72c7c6b4a57ea385a29454fe85ab772cc3429ad OP_EQUALVERIFY OP_CHECKSIG
- address
- 1LcjaBnCd64ndSM1arbyu818LJV3UUPmrV